What does a funeral director do?

A funeral director, also known as a mortician or undertaker, is responsible for managing the logistics of a funeral, from coordinating with the family to arranging the ceremony, and even preparing the deceased for viewing. The role of a funeral director in modern times

In today's world, funeral directors are not just limited to traditional funeral services; they also offer cremation services, memorial services, and even pre-planning services, where you can plan your own funeral in advance - because, you know, who doesn't love planning their own party? But seriously, it's a great way to take some pressure off your loved ones when the time comes.
